Receipt for the Herald Association, Rutland, Vermont, November 29, 1876

The receipt is for a subscription to the "Rutland herald" during the Vermont legislative session in 1876. The receipt appears to be made out to "J.C. Coolidge" who was John Calvin Collidge, a member of the Vermont House of Representatives, 1872-1878. Coolidge was the father of United States Presiden...

Robert Pierce (ca.1600-1664) papers

Series I, Robert Pierce (ca.1600-1664) papers, ca.1652 (#1.1), contains an unrecorded deed from a John Smith to Robert Pierce (ca.1600-1664). The deed is for six acres of plowing land in Dorchester, Massachusetts. On the verso of the deed is a handwritten notation (presumably penned by Pierce): "J...

Jonathan Tallman (1789-1850) papers

Series XI, Jonathan Tallman (1789-1850) papers, 1834 (#1.75), contains a warrant requiring Tallman to call a meeting of the Dresden (Maine) school district.

Phineas Pierce (1794-1878) papers

Series XIV, Phineas Pierce (1794-1878) papers, 1862-1864 (#1.80), contains a $100 war bond certificate issued to Pierce by the Confederate States of America and a small collection of Confederate currency.

Charles Henry Pierce (born 1829) papers

Series XXII, Charles Henry Pierce (born 1829) papers, 1851 (#2.8), contains a copy of Christian Hymns (Boston, 1851), with two tintypes inserted into it. The first is of two men posed in front of a painted backdrop, and the second is of a woman.

Pauline (Curtis) Cronk (1899-1986) papers

Series XXXIII, Pauline (Curtis) Cronk (1899-1986) papers, 1955, undated (#4.7-4.8), contains a typed manuscript entitled, Hand-Made Candy Artist, which recalls her father's career as a confectioner and two clippings. The series is arranged alphabetically by record type.
